What companies run services between Vitoria-Gasteiz, Spain and Lakua, Spain?
Euskotren operates a vehicle from Europa to Forondako Atea/Portal De Foronda every 10 minutes. Tickets cost €1–3 and the journey takes 4 min. Alternatively, Tuvisa-EuskoTran operates a bus from Coronación to Portal Foronda 24 every 20 minutes. Tickets cost €2 and the journey takes 9 min. Alava Bus also services this route hourly.
